DhcpSetOptionValueV6, fonction (dhcpsapi.h)

La fonction DhcpSetOptionValueV6 définit des informations pour une valeur d’option spécifique sur le serveur DHCP.

Syntaxe

DWORD DHCP_API_FUNCTION DhcpSetOptionValueV6(
  [in] LPWSTR                    ServerIpAddress,
  [in] DWORD                     Flags,
  [in] DHCP_OPTION_ID            OptionId,
  [in] LPWSTR                    ClassName,
  [in] LPWSTR                    VendorName,
  [in] LPDHCP_OPTION_SCOPE_INFO6 ScopeInfo,
  [in] LPDHCP_OPTION_DATA        OptionValue
);

Paramètres

[in] ServerIpAddress

Pointeur vers une chaîne Unicode qui spécifie l’adresse IP ou le nom d’hôte du serveur DHCP.

[in] Flags

Spécifie un indicateur de bits qui indique si l’option est spécifique au fournisseur. Si ce n’est pas le cas, ce paramètre doit être 0.

Valeur Signification
DHCP_FLAGS_OPTION_IS_VENDOR
Cet indicateur doit être défini si l’option est fournie par un fournisseur.

[in] OptionId

DHCP_OPTION_ID valeur qui contient le numéro d’ID d’option unique (également appelé « code d’option ») de l’option en cours de définition. La plupart de ces numéros d’id d’option sont définis ; Vous trouverez la liste complète des codes d’option DHCP et BOOTP standard à l’adresse http://www.ietf.org/rfc/rfc2132.txt.

[in] ClassName

Chaîne Unicode qui spécifie la classe DHCP de l’option. Ce paramètre est facultatif.

[in] VendorName

Chaîne Unicode qui spécifie le fournisseur de l’option. Ce paramètre est facultatif et doit avoir la valeur NULL lorsque Indicateurs n’est pas défini sur DHCP_FLAGS_OPTION_IS_VENDOR.

[in] ScopeInfo

Pointeur vers une structure DHCP_OPTION_SCOPE_INFO6 qui contient des informations décrivant l’étendue DHCP sur laquelle cette valeur d’option sera définie.

[in] OptionValue

Pointeur vers une structure DHCP_OPTION_DATA qui contient la valeur de données correspondant au code d’option DHCP spécifié par OptionID.

Valeur retournée

Cette fonction retourne ERROR_SUCCESS en cas d’appel réussi. Sinon, elle retourne l’un des codes d’erreur de l’API Gestion du serveur DHCP.

Code de retour Description
ERROR_INVALID_PARAMETER
Les paramètres n’étaient pas valides.
ERROR_DHCP_OPTION_NOT_PRESENT
L’option spécifiée n’est pas présente sur le serveur DHCP.

Spécifications

   
Client minimal pris en charge Aucun pris en charge
Serveur minimal pris en charge Windows Server 2008 [applications de bureau uniquement]
Plateforme cible Windows
En-tête dhcpsapi.h
Bibliothèque Dhcpsapi.lib
DLL Dhcpsapi.dll